Russia imposes temporary restrictions on import of pigs from the USA

Rosselkhoznadzor imposes temporary restrictions on import of breeding and commercial pigs as well as not-heat-treated blood products used for manufacturing feeds for food-producing animals from May 30, 2014.

Nickolay Vlasov, Deputy Head of the Rosselkhoznadzor, forwarded to John Clifford, Deputy Administrator of the Animal Plant Health Inspection Service (APHIS) of the Department of Agriculture of the USA, a letter. The letter said that the Rosselkhoznadzor carries out continuous monitoring of the epidemic situation on porcine epidemic diarrhea (PED) in the world.

Considering significant amounts of live pigs imported from the USA to the Russian Federation the Rosselkhoznadzor imposes temporary restrictions on import of breeding and commercial pigs as well as not-heat-treated blood products used for manufacturing feeds for food-producing animals from May 30, 2014, to prevent the disease introduction into the RF territory. If breeding and commercial pigs were placed under quarantine in the exporting country for subsequent export to the Russian Federation before May 30, 2014, the decision on the entry of such animals to the RF will be made based on the ordinary procedure and followed by their quarantine in the territory of the Russian Federation and laboratory tests and treatments performed in accordance with the Customs Union and Russian Federation requirements and standards.
